13.75403, 100.57014The 3-star Cozy@9Hotel&Kitchen Bangkok hotel is situated in the Huai Khwang district, within 15 minutes' walk of MRT-Phetchaburi, and boasts various recreational opportunities and a garden terrace. Featuring 18 rooms with views of the city, the boutique-style hotel is 1.6 miles from the short Soi Cowboy Street.
Location
Royal City Avenue Supermarket is located fairly close to the hotel, and Don Muang airport is approximately a 21-minute drive away. Located approximately a 15-minute walk from Phra Ram 9 subway station, the Cozy@9Hotel&Kitchen is around 10 minutes' drive from Jim Thompson House.
The property is ideally situated 2.1 miles from BTS - Phloen Chit train station.
Rooms
Cozy@9Hotel&Kitchen hotel offers rooms with a seating area featuring air conditioning, along with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els. They are appointed with a writing table, and also feature tea/coffee making equipment. Bathrooms include a bidet, a separate toilet, and a shower, along with comforts such as shower caps and bath sheets.
